In MS Word, how can you quickly remove all formatting from selected text?

A. Press Ctrl + Spacebar for character formatting, or 'Clear All Formatting' button
B. Use the Eraser tool
C. Delete the text and retype
D. Apply the Normal style
Answer: Option A
Solution (By JKSSB Mock Tests Team)
The 'Clear All Formatting' button (eraser icon) or Ctrl+Spacebar reverts text to the default style formatting.
